Output ef745e666b3725befc9cbf28e9a0ec9f9d65e6f8afebe9aa8d0bd54f64feed1e:11

value
607866
script pubkey
OP_0 OP_PUSHBYTES_20 6e311b403b81ab6d0e220eab8d9f6c7d93d9c8be
address
bc1qdcc3kspmsx4k6r3zp64cm8mv0kfanj97etgq4v
transaction
ef745e666b3725befc9cbf28e9a0ec9f9d65e6f8afebe9aa8d0bd54f64feed1e
confirmations
259545
spent
true